Lot Description

A late Victorian silver combination rule, pencil and quill knife, by Sampson Mordan & Co., of cylindrical form, the combination pencil and folding knife, hinged at the middle to form a four inch rule. Maker's mark for S. Mordan & Co. Weight 17.2 grams.
